Car Anti-Roll Bar Replacement Cost in UAE (2026)
The anti-roll bar (also called the sway bar or stabiliser bar) is a suspension component that connects the left and right wheels through short links (drop links) and a torsional bar. Its purpose is to reduce body roll during cornering — when one wheel drops into a dip or rises over a bump, the anti-roll bar transmits a counteracting force to the opposite wheel, keeping the body level. UAE off-road driving and the UAE road surface quality places significant stress on anti-roll bar bushings and drop links, making these some of the most commonly worn suspension components on UAE 4×4 vehicles.
Anti-Roll Bar Replacement Costs in UAE (2026)
| Service | Cost (AED) |
|---|---|
| Anti-roll bar drop link (end link) replacement | 80-300 per side |
| Anti-roll bar bush kit replacement | 100-400 |
| Full anti-roll bar replacement | 400-1,500 |
| Labour (drop links — easy access) | 60-120 per side |
| Wheel alignment after anti-roll bar work | 120-250 |
Anti-Roll Bar Wear in UAE
The most common anti-roll bar wear items in UAE are the drop links (end links) — the ball-jointed rods that connect the anti-roll bar to the wheel hub. UAE off-road use and the UAE road surface quality causes these to wear rapidly, producing a characteristic clunking or knocking sound when driving over bumps or speed bumps. The anti-roll bar bushings (rubber mounts that hold the bar to the chassis) also wear, producing a more sustained squeaking or groaning sound from the suspension. UAE garage technicians check the anti-roll bar drop links and bushings at every tyre rotation or wheel alignment — catching these early prevents the knock sound from developing.
